Additional Town Clerk Hours for Absentee Ballots
There will be additional hours this week for people looking to turn in their absentee ballots or need any assistance. The Town Clerk’s Office will be open specifically to deal with absentee ballots until 7 p.m. on Wednesday, Nov. 1, and Saturday, Nov. 4 from 8 a.m. to 12 noon. Anyone who has a question or a concern about their ballot may take advantage of these extra hours to make sure everything gets done right and on time. The new Cohen Eastern Greenwich Civic Center
Members of the Board of Parks and Recreation and staff toured the construction site of the new Cohen Eastern Greenwich Civic Center with the Superintendent of Building Construction & Maintenance. The building is about halfway complete and we are excited about its anticipated debut mid - 2024! The new building will provide the community with a functional and modern civic center that meets the needs of the community today and for generations to come! Mark your calendars for Saturday, September 3 at both Binney Park and Greenwich Point Park. The approximate times will be 7:55 p.m. at Binney Park and 8:20 p.m. at Greenwich Point Park. These times are adjusted for earlier sunset. In the event of rain on September 3, there will be one (1) display on Sunday, September 4 at Greenwich Point Park only. This display would start at 8 p.m. and will include materials from both fireworks shows.
